The Russian prison service announced that Alexei Navalny, a prominent opposition figure and the most well-known opponent of Vladimir Putin, died on Friday after losing consciousness in prison. Navalny, 47, rose to prominence over a decade ago by mocking Vladimir Putin and the political elite of Russia, widely covering allegations of corruption and their abuses in the country. The Federal Prison Service of the autonomous region of Yamalo-Nenets stated that Mr. Navalny felt 'unwell' after a walk in IK-6 prison, located 1900 kilometers northeast of Moscow, and immediately lost consciousness. According to this statement, prison medical staff arrived on site immediately, and an emergency medical team was contacted, with all necessary resuscitation efforts made, which were unsuccessful, and doctors declared Navalny dead. The statement adds that the reasons for Alexei Navalny's death are under investigation. Dmitry Peskov, the Kremlin spokesperson, announced that Vladimir Putin has been informed of the death of his most prominent opponent. Leonid Volkov, Navalny's aide, posted on social media stating, 'Russian authorities have released confessions that Alexei Navalny was killed in prison.' He added that there is currently no way to confirm or prove the validity of this claim. Dmitry Muratov, a Russian citizen and Nobel Peace Prize laureate, told Reuters that Navalny's death in prison is a 'murder' and that violent behaviors led to his death. Navalny was targeted in a poisoning attack with a nerve agent in Siberia in the summer of 2020. At that time, the Kremlin denied attempts to kill him and claimed, contrary to existing evidence, that there was no proof of poisoning this opponent of Putin with a nerve agent. Following this assassination attempt, Navalny was transferred to Germany for treatment but voluntarily returned to Russia in 2021 after completing his treatment and was imprisoned.
